Position Overview

This contractor role reports directly to the Torrance Operations Manager and supports the Finished Goods Logistics function within the company. The primary responsibility is the safe and efficient packaging, handling, and shipment of finished goods, while maintaining high standards of safety, housekeeping, and operational discipline.

Key Responsibilities

Operational & Logistics Duties

  • Perform yard operations including sampling, weighing, inspecting loads, and loading/unloading trucks, railcars, and ISO containers within scheduled timelines
  • Package products into drums and totes
  • Maintain plant housekeeping and cleanliness standards
  • Ensure accurate and efficient shipment of finished goods

Equipment & Process Operations

  • Operate, monitor, and field-check process equipment and control systems
  • Perform routine operational tasks such as equipment preparation, sampling, and inspections
  • Identify process deviations and troubleshoot operational issues
  • Initiate maintenance work requests in SAP as required
  • Conduct minor maintenance tasks (e.g., valve replacements, fixing small leaks, steam traps)

Safety, Compliance & HSEQ

  • Follow Operating Discipline principles to ensure safe and efficient plant operations
  • Actively participate in safety programs, Immediate Response (IR) team activities, and EH&S initiatives
  • Identify hazards, report near misses, and support corrective actions
  • Ensure proper handling and disposal of hazardous waste (RCRA compliance)
  • Maintain compliance with all legal, regulatory, and internal HSEQ requirements

Continuous Improvement & Team Support

  • Contribute to plant performance improvements, efficiency gains, and energy reduction initiatives
  • Participate in AIMS initiatives and procedure development/verification
  • Collaborate with operations, maintenance, and support teams to achieve plant goals
  • Support other production areas as needed
